During one of Grand Theft Auto Online's Casino Heist missions, one player shot a guard to death who proceeded to die in the most dramatic fashion. Rockstar Games introduced GTA Online's Diamond Casino Heist a couple of years ago in a December 2019 update. The content release most notably tasked players with sneaking into the Diamond Casino & Resort to execute an elaborate heist at the behest of the casino's former owners, the Cheng family.

To the delight of many a player, the Diamond Casino Heist brought fresh mechanics to heist gameplay, which especially proved useful since the Diamond Casino & Resort counts among the most secure locales in all of Los Santos. The heist received another jolt of excitement this past spring when Rockstar launched a limited-time update that added new riches to the Diamond Casino vault. It's clear the casino-based content continues to draw players in, something the building's guards aren't too thrilled about.

In the middle of a GTA Online Casino Heist, Reddit user Lehmamies9 came face-to-face with a few guards determined to put a stop to the criminal activity. One, in particular, took his job very seriously, so much so that even his death came across as incredibly dramatic. After taking a shotgun blast to the torso, the casino guard in question dropped to his knees, then swayed back and forth for several seconds before finally toppling over in a dramatic display fit for stage acting.
